Pep's Pals Rescue's Adoption Policy
1. Adopters fill out an application 2. Adopters are interviewed by Pep's Pals Rescue 3. A virtual home visit is conducted 4. A meet and greet for the dog / cat and potential adopters either virtually (if pet is not local to adopter) or in person if local. The foster will be involved in this process. 5. A vet is verified 6. Personal references are interviewed 7. Application is denied or approved (can be denied at any stage of the process).
